Benue Lawmaker to Challenge Governor in Court Over Alleged Diversion of Funds for Housing Estate
Lawmaker from Benue State is set to challenge the governor in court regarding the alleged diversion of N1 billion. This funding, intended for a housing estate aimed at aiding displaced individuals in the Kwande/Ushongo constituency, has sparked controversy.
The lawmaker claims that the state government has misappropriated the funds, which were earmarked to provide much-needed shelter for those affected by recent upheavals. The proposed housing estate is crucial for supporting displaced families and restoring stability in the community.
